fix(build): disable LTO temporarily and enable PGO based on release settings

refactor(ui): remove unnecessary DOMContentLoaded listener from toolbar registration
fix(ui): trigger window resize event on closing watermark to recalculate layout
refactor(ui): improve animation structure for tab content in vertical tabs manager
This commit is contained in:
mr. M
2025-03-15 19:36:13 +01:00
parent 9406515f91
commit b6477b17d8
6 changed files with 51 additions and 32 deletions

View File

@@ -372,12 +372,16 @@ var gZenVerticalTabsManager = {
aTab.style.removeProperty('opacity');
});
gZenUIManager.motion
.animate(aTab.querySelector('.tab-content'), {
filter: ['blur(1px)', 'blur(0px)'],
}, {
duration: 0.12,
easing: 'ease-out',
})
.animate(
aTab.querySelector('.tab-content'),
{
filter: ['blur(1px)', 'blur(0px)'],
},
{
duration: 0.12,
easing: 'ease-out',
}
)
.then(() => {
aTab.querySelector('.tab-stack').style.removeProperty('filter');
});